Visualizzazione dei risultati da 1 a 3 su 3

Discussione: script form candidati

  1. #1
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    16

    script form candidati

    Salve

    ho da poco creato uno script per la candidatura ad un gioco manageriale e volevo renderlo completo di qualche particolare quindi se qualcuno a tempo perso può darmi qualche suggerimento glie ne sarei ben grato.

    ci sono alcune cose che vorrei migliorare ma partiamo con la prima

    A)

    in pratica lo script ha una pagina in htm dove è presente il form una volta completate le caselle alla pressione del tasto "invia" le variabili del form vengono inviate ad un file php che le elabora. ho inserito nello stesso la possibilitò che se uno dei campi resta vuoto esce un messaggio di errore

    però vorrei che dopo il mesaggio di errore si riaggiorni la pagina del form

    questo il codice che fa riconoscere l'errore


    Codice PHP:
     $errore=false#ho impostato la variabile a false in modo che quando c'e mi mostri torna indietro if ( ($nome == "") || ($contatto== "") || ($internet== "") || ($dettagli== "") || ($motivo== "") || ($presenta== "")  || ($disponibile== "")) { #se solo uno dei campi è vuoto $errore=true; } #se c'e l'errore mi dice di inserirli di nuovo altrimenti mi fa leggere gli annunci if($errore){ echo"
    [b]E' necessario compilare tutti i campi affinchè la candidatura vada a buon fine, ritorna al form[/b]
     ";   } else{ 
    dopo l'else parte il codice php per il completamenteo dello script, come posso modificare l'echo affinchè dopo il riconoscimento dell'errore riaggiorni la pagina?

  2. #2
    puoi specificare il "riaggiornare" ?

    Esempio 1: Puoi dopo aver scritto l'errore mettere un redirect con javascript dopo qualche secondo che ti fa tornare al form.

    Esempio 2: Puoi migliorare il sistema facendo in modo di trasformare la pagina html in php e dicendo al form che deve puntare a se stesso, effettua dei controlli, nel caso manchi un campo mette ad esempio una scritta rossa che dice "Devi inserire tutti i campi obbligatori" e scrivi nel form i dati che aveva precedentemente inserito (quelli presenti almeno).

  3. #3
    Utente di HTML.it
    Registrato dal
    Dec 2006
    Messaggi
    16
    Originariamente inviato da goikiu
    puoi specificare il "riaggiornare" ?

    Esempio 1: Puoi dopo aver scritto l'errore mettere un redirect con javascript dopo qualche secondo che ti fa tornare al form.

    Esempio 2: Puoi migliorare il sistema facendo in modo di trasformare la pagina html in php e dicendo al form che deve puntare a se stesso, effettua dei controlli, nel caso manchi un campo mette ad esempio una scritta rossa che dice "Devi inserire tutti i campi obbligatori" e scrivi nel form i dati che aveva precedentemente inserito (quelli presenti almeno).
    per iraggiornare intendo che dopo l'echo quindi dopo il mesasggio che il form è incompleto deve riaprire il form

    ma la tua seconda ipotesi mi stuzzica, sarebbe troppoo complicato farlo?

    puoi darmi indicazioni?

    grazie

    Originariamente inviato da goikiu
    ........ dicendo al form che deve puntare a se stesso, ..........
    tieni conto però che ame serve che il form punti ad un altro file php in cui è contenuto uno script che scrive i risultati del form in un altro file html (questo poi sarà un altro quesito da sistemare)


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.